WebbThe PW series piezometer consists of a vibrating wire sensing element enclosed in a protective steel housing. The sensing element is essentially formed of a steel wire clamped to both ends of a hollow cylindrical body. An electromagnetic coil is used to excite the wire and to measure its vibration period. Webb1 jan. 2024 · A pressure meter used to measure groundwater pressure at a point in the ground allowing it to be quantified and, from that, the pressure head (see Equipotential Lines) and pore pressure to be calculated. The simplest piezometer is a tube (piezo-tube) on the end of which is a perforated section (piezo-tip). WebbThe piezometer will report the combined pressure of the water and the atmosphere above the water. If your intention is to monitor the level of water in the well, you must correct for variations in atmospheric pressure.
